Job summary
We have a exciting opportunity for a Speciality Doctor in Spinal Cord Injury Rehabilitation to join the team at The Golden Jubilee Regional Spinal Cord Injury Centre at The James Cook University Hospital in Middlesbrough.
The Trust hosts the North East and Yorkshire Spinal Cord Injury Managed Clinical Network, and is working with Pinderfields and Sheffield Spinal Cord Injury Centres to deliver new and innovative ways of service delivery to ensure the best patient care and outcomes.
The Spinal Cord Injuries Centre includes 4 level 2 HDU beds and 20 rehabilitation beds. Our Centre provides lifelong care and admits patients for a range of surgical treatments such as urological and plastic surgery treatment.
Main duties of the job
The postholder will deliver the highest clinical standards in the practice of spinal cord injuries. He/she will work within a large MDT managing spinal cord injured patients.
The post holder will be part of a multi-disciplinary rehabilitation team responsible for the acute and ongoing rehabilitation needs of the patient group.
The post holder will provide day-to-day medical care for the centre, which includes a 4-bedded HDU and 20 progressive care beds. This will include routine ward round, day to day care and admission of patients as necessary. The post-holder will be expected to be routinely based within the centre.
The post holder will be expected to attend scheduled OPD sessions including outreach clinics, Multi-disciplinary meetings and case conferences as necessary and will have the practical skills necessary for the care of the spinal cord injured patient.
As a permanent member of the team, the post holder will be responsible for maintaining the database and audit systems and also the organisation of a weekly Grand Round.
This is not intended to be exhaustive. The post holder will therefore be expected to adopt a flexible attitude towards these duties, which may (after discussion) have to be varied, subject to the needs of the Unit and in keeping with the general profile of the post.
On call for the Spinal Cord Injury Centre will be one in sixteen (from home).
About us
The employing Trust for this post will be South Tees NHS Foundation Trust with the base site being The James Cook University Hospital Spinal Cord Injuries Centre. The Centre is one of only two based within a Major Trauma Centre with access to all services that may be required to support the lifelong care of spinal cord injured patients.
